Three Way Republican Primary in District 16

Three Way Republican Primary in District 16

Photo: WNAX


Two incumbents and one challenger are running for two House seats in the District 16 republican primary next month.

Challenger Karla Lems of Canton says the last election prompted her to get involved this time….

Lems says she appreciates the experience…..

Lems says she is interested in tax policy…..

Other candidates in the race include Representative Kevin Jensen of Canton who is running for his fourth term, and Representative Richard Vasgaard of Centerville who is running for his second term. Vasgaard was originally elected from District 17.
